A landlord solicitor is a legal professional who specializes in advising and representing landlords in various legal matters related to their properties. These solicitors are well-versed in landlord-tenant laws and regulations, and they provide expert guidance to landlords on how to navigate complex legal issues that may arise during the course of their rental agreements. Whether it’s resolving disputes with tenants, evicting non-compliant occupants, or drafting watertight rental contracts, a landlord solicitor plays a crucial role in protecting the interests of property owners.
One of the primary responsibilities of a landlord solicitor is to assist landlords in drafting and reviewing rental agreements. These legal documents outline the terms and conditions of the lease agreement between the landlord and the tenant, and it’s crucial that they are legally binding and enforceable. A landlord solicitor can ensure that the rental agreement complies with all relevant laws and regulations, and that it protects the landlord’s rights in case of any disputes or disagreements with the tenant.
In addition to drafting rental agreements, a landlord solicitor can also provide legal advice and representation in the event of a dispute with a tenant. Whether it’s a breach of contract, non-payment of rent, property damage, or other issues, a landlord solicitor can help landlords navigate the legal process and resolve the dispute in a timely and cost-effective manner. From sending legal notices to representing landlords in court, a landlord solicitor plays a crucial role in protecting the landlord’s interests and rights.
Evicting a tenant is one of the most challenging and stressful aspects of being a landlord. Whether it’s due to non-payment of rent, property damage, or other lease violations, the process of evicting a tenant can be complicated and legally challenging. A landlord solicitor can guide landlords through the eviction process, ensuring that all legal requirements are met and that the eviction is carried out in compliance with the law. By enlisting the services of a landlord solicitor, landlords can avoid costly mistakes and legal pitfalls that could jeopardize the success of the eviction process.
